In 2012, Chicago Transit Authority implemented Oracle E-Business Suite to upgrade Oracle 11i to EBS 12.1.3 as part of a planned re-implementation driven by Business Process modifications, positioning Oracle E-Business Suite in the ERP Financial category for core finance and HR operations. The program targeted a broad module footprint including Payables, Payments, Receivables, HR, Payroll, Benefits, Cash Management, Advanced Collections and EBTax, with functional leadership assigned to Payables, Payments, Receivables and Collections modules.
Configuration work completed included full functional setups for Payables, Payments, Receivables, Ebusiness Tax and Advanced Collections, and the project produced BR 100 documentation for AR, AP, Advanced Collections and EBusiness Tax. The team implemented the Payables invoice approval workflow using Approval Management Engine and replaced Oracle 11i payment functions with the new R12 Payments functionality, reflecting an R12 functional cutover for payments and cash management processes.
Integrations and data handling were central to the rollout, Oracle E-Business Suite was integrated with the Open Fare system to align fare and receivable records, and functional design deliverables addressed AR invoice transactions import programs. Functional designs also covered conversion of customers, vendors, locations and open payables and receivables transactions, AR invoice print and dunning letter print using XML Publisher, and AP custom check printing plus positive pay file print using XML Publisher.
Governance and operational readiness included active user engagement for data cleansing of customers, suppliers and miscellaneous transactions, and ongoing issue management through Oracle SRs and coordination with Oracle Support for bug fixes and resolution. Functional ownership focused on accounts payable, accounts receivable and collections workflows, while HR, payroll and benefits configurations supported payroll and workforce governance within the ERP Financial deployment.

In 2011 Chicago Transit Authority implemented Oracle Taleo Cloud Service as its cloud-based recruiting platform. The implementation places Oracle Taleo Cloud Service at the center of CTA recruiting and applicant intake workflows, using the vendor hosted career site for external job postings and candidate applications, reflecting a Recruiting,Applicant Tracking System deployment focused on public sector hiring needs.
The deployment leverages standard Oracle Taleo Cloud Service capabilities for job requisition posting, candidate application intake, applicant tracking, and career site integration, with the CTA career portal used for public-facing job search and application flows. Operational ownership is concentrated within HR talent acquisition and hiring managers, and the system is configured to support CTA recruiting processes across its organization, aligning applicant data capture, screening workflows, and interview coordination under the Recruiting,Applicant Tracking System platform.

In 2021 Chicago Transit Authority embedded Cisco Webex Meetings on its public website, adopting Cisco Webex Meetings as the agency's web conferencing interface. The deployment places the application in the Audio Video and Web Conferencing category and enables browser-based meeting access for external participants and internal staff.
The implementation is web embedded through the CTA site, providing meeting access links, join flows, and public-facing conferencing capabilities that support communications and coordination across administrative, operations, and customer service functions. Configuration and operational use align with standard Audio Video and Web Conferencing functionality, including meeting orchestration, participant management, screen sharing, and recording, while governance is expected to focus on access controls and meeting moderation administered by CTA IT and communications teams.
